The entrance lobby of any commercial building, office complex, or condominium serves as the first impression for visitors, clients, and residents. In 2025, porcelain slabs have emerged as the premier surfacing solution for these high-visibility, high-traffic areas, offering an unmatched combination of aesthetic sophistication and practical performance.

Why Porcelain Slabs Excel in Commercial Lobbies and Entrances?

Making a Powerful First Impression

Commercial lobbies require surfaces that create an immediate sense of quality and sophistication. Porcelain slabs “set the stage for luxury, sophistication, and lasting first impressions” in these high-visibility areas, helping establish the character and brand identity of the building from the moment visitors enter.

The visual impact of large-format porcelain in entrance areas is particularly compelling due to several factors:

  • Seamless Appearance: Minimal or no visible grout lines create an uninterrupted visual plane
  • Scale Appropriate to Space: Large dimensions complement the typically generous proportions of lobby areas
  • Material Sophistication: High-definition printing technology creates stunning stone and designer looks
  • Architectural Integration: Can be coordinated with other design elements for a cohesive aesthetic

Technical Specifications for Commercial Applications

Sizing Options for Grand Entrances

The expansive dimensions of porcelain slabs make them particularly suited to commercial lobby applications:

Format

Metric Dimensions

Imperial Dimensions

Best Applications

Standard Large

160 × 320 cm

63″ × 126″

Feature walls, reception backdrops

Square Large

160 × 160 cm

63″ × 63″

Floor applications, partial walls

Rectangular

120 × 240 cm

48″ × 96″

Vertical applications, column wraps

Custom Cuts

Various

Various

Tailored to specific design requirements

Some manufacturers offer “different sizes options from 1600 x 3200, 1200 x 2400, 800 x 2400, 1200 x 1200, and 1600 x 1600” with various thickness options to accommodate different applications.

Thickness Options for Different Applications

Commercial lobby applications typically require specific thickness options depending on the installation location:

Application

Recommended Thickness

Considerations

Floor Installations

9-20 mm

Higher thickness for traffic durability

Wall Cladding

6-12 mm

Lighter weight for vertical applications

Reception Desks

12-20 mm

Structural requirements for millwork

Feature Elements

6-12 mm

Design flexibility, custom fabrication

Technical Performance Requirements

For commercial lobby applications, porcelain slabs should meet or exceed these technical specifications:

Characteristic

Standard

Requirement for Commercial Lobbies

Breaking Strength

ASTM C648

≥250 lbf (strong)

Water Absorption

ASTM C373

≤0.5% (impervious)

Chemical Resistance

ASTM C650

Class A (unaffected)

Scratch Hardness

Mohs Scale

≥7 (very hard)

Slip Resistance

ANSI A137.1 (DCOF)

≥0.42 (wet areas)

Shade Variation

ANSI A137.1

V0-V4 (depends on design intent)

For commercial lobby applications, porcelain slabs should be specified with a “commercial duty” rating, meaning they are “manufactured to the highest standards of durability, and are recommended for all interior and exterior residential and commercial applications, including heavy pedestrian traffic flooring”.

Installation Considerations for Commercial Applications

Substrate Requirements

Proper substrate preparation is critical for successful commercial porcelain slab installation:

Substrate Type

Preparation Requirements

Special Considerations

Concrete Floor

Level to ≤1/8″ in 10′, properly cured

Moisture testing, crack isolation

Wall Framing

Reinforced at 12″ o.c., blocked for large panels

Load capacity verification

Existing Tile/Stone

Secure, level, properly prepared

Adhesion testing, transition details

Raised Access Flooring

Structural verification, proper support

Edge support, traffic rating

Gypsum/Drywall

Minimum 5/8″ thickness, properly fastened

Weight capacity verification

Installation Systems for Commercial Lobbies

Several installation approaches are appropriate for commercial lobby applications:

System Type

Best For

Technical Requirements

Thin-Set Mortar (Floor)

Floor applications

ANSI A118.15 premium mortar, proper coverage

Large Format Adhesives

Wall applications

High-bond adhesives, proper troweling

Mechanical Fastening

Security-critical areas

Concealed clips, engineered attachment

Mortar Bed (Thick-Set)

Traditional/historic buildings

Proper slope, waterproofing integration

Panel Systems

Removable/accessible installations

Manufacturer-specific requirements

It’s important to note that porcelain slabs are defined as “Gauged Porcelain Tile Panels/Slabs (GPTP)” and include “a ceramic tile of size greater than or equal to 1-meter square (11′ square)”, which requires specialized installation knowledge and equipment.

Commercial-Grade Details

Successful commercial installations require attention to these critical details:

  • Movement Joints: Required every 20′-25′ and at all perimeter/transition areas
  • Transition Details: Careful planning at material transitions (carpet, wood, etc.)
  • Traffic Patterns: Installation layout should account for primary circulation paths
  • Maintenance Access: Consider access to building systems beneath/behind slabs
  • Lighting Integration: Coordinate with architectural lighting to enhance appearance

Maintenance and Long-Term Performance

Daily/Routine Maintenance

Commercial lobbies require efficient maintenance protocols:

Maintenance Task

Frequency

Method/Products

Dust Mopping

Daily

Microfiber dust mop

Wet Cleaning

As needed (typically daily in high traffic)

pH-neutral cleaner, auto scrubber

Spot Cleaning

Immediately as needed

Appropriate cleaner for contaminant

Entrance Mat Maintenance

Daily

Vacuuming, periodic replacement

Inspection

Weekly

Visual check for damage or wear

Long-Term Maintenance

For ongoing performance in commercial settings:

Maintenance Task

Frequency

Method/Purpose

Deep Cleaning

Quarterly

Machine scrubbing, extraction

Joint Inspection

Semi-annually

Check for damage, repair as needed

Sealer Application (if applicable)

Per manufacturer

Only if specifically required

Traffic Pattern Assessment

Annually

Evaluate wear patterns, adjust cleaning

Professional Assessment

Bi-annually

Expert evaluation of condition

Cost Considerations for Commercial Projects

Material Cost Factors

The cost of porcelain slabs for commercial lobby applications varies based on several factors:

Factor

Cost Impact

Considerations

Slab Size

Larger = Higher cost

Fewer pieces may reduce labor

Thickness

Thicker = Higher cost

Application-specific requirements

Design Complexity

More complex = Higher cost

Visual impact vs. budget

Brand/Origin

European = Premium pricing

Quality, warranty considerations

Volume

Higher volume = Potential discount

Project scale efficiencies

Installation Cost Factors

Installation represents a significant portion of total project cost:

Factor

Cost Impact

Considerations

Floor vs. Wall

Wall typically higher cost

Technical complexity, safety requirements

Substrate Preparation

Poor condition = Higher cost

Assessment during design phase

Pattern Complexity

More complex = Higher cost

Design simplification options

Access Restrictions

Limited access = Higher cost

Scheduling, phasing, hours

Regional Labor Rates

Market-dependent

Location-specific pricing

Total System Cost Range

For commercial lobby budgeting purposes (2025 pricing):

Application

Material Cost/sq ft

Installation Cost/sq ft

Total System Cost/sq ft

Standard Floor

$15-30

$15-25

$30-55

Premium Floor

$25-45

$20-35

$45-80

Standard Wall

$20-40

$25-40

$45-80

Feature Wall

$35-70

$35-60

$70-130

Reception Element

$40-80

$50-90

$90-170
